Product Information for Betamethasone 0.025% RD Cream 100g
Buy Betamethasone RD Cream online in the UK
Betamethasone RD cream is a milder variant of a topical corticosteroid designed to alleviate skin inflammation. The “RD” stands for Ready Diluted, signifying that it contains a lower dosage of the active ingredient, betamethasone valerate, relative to standard formulations.
It functions by soothing irritation, minimizing redness, and relieving itchiness associated with skin conditions like eczema, dermatitis, and psoriasis.
Betamethasone RD cream is commonly used:
- For addressing less severe skin issues
- As a maintenance solution after more potent steroid treatments have successfully alleviated symptoms
Due to its milder strength, it is suitable for extended use or application on more sensitive skin areas, as recommended by a medical professional.

How to use Betamethasone 0.025% RD Cream 100g
Apply a small quantity of the cream and softly rub it into the area of concern until it's completely absorbed.
To determine the appropriate amount, you can use the tip of an adult finger, referred to as a fingertip unit.
Side effects of Betamethasone 0.025% RD Cream 100g
Just like all medications, this one can have side effects, although not everyone experiences them.
Stop using Betamethasone RD and contact your doctor right away if:
- You notice that your skin condition worsens, you develop a widespread rash, or your skin becomes swollen during treatment. You might be allergic to Betamethasone RD, have an infection, or require different treatment.
- If you have psoriasis and encounter raised bumps with pus beneath the skin. This can occur very rarely during or after treatment and is referred to as pustular psoriasis.
Other side effects you may experience while using the cream include:
Common (could affect up to 1 in 10 individuals)
- A sensation of burning, pain, irritation, or itchiness at the site of cream application.
